Moss Adams Selects Whitebirch Planning as a Software Solution for Business Planning and Scenario Analysis
Software Supports the Delivery of Sophisticated Strategic Financial Analysis, Profitability Planning and Scenario Modeling to Moss Adams Clients

Whitebirch Software, Inc., the leading provider of business planning, forecasting and budgeting software, announced today that Moss Adams LLP, the largest accounting and consulting firm headquartered in the western U.S., has selected Whitebirch Planning as a software solution for developing sophisticated financial models to help its manufacturing and distribution clients assess and manage the financial impact of strategic business decisions.

Whitebirch Planning is a full featured, flexible modeling tool that meets the diverse needs of Moss Adams client portfolio. The software delivers robust and highly customizable financial models, concurrent scenario analysis and drag-and-drop dimensional reporting for improved business planning. An intuitive interface supports importing data from spreadsheets and accounting packages to make implementation fast and efficient.

Moss Adams has established a strong reputation for providing insightful and thorough business planning analyses to help their clients meet their goals and maximize ROI, said Michael Hoffmann, President and CEO of Whitebirch Software. Whitebirch is pleased to support Moss Adams ongoing efforts to employ best-in-class solutions to meet their clients needs.

The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) architecture enables real-time collaboration between the client and consultant, vastly improving efficiency and delivery time compared to the traditional back-and-forth transfer of spreadsheets. Moss Adams desires to stay at the forefront in adopting new technologies that improve our ability to serve clients. said Tom Stevenson, Group Leader of Moss Adams Manufacturing & Distribution Industry Group. Whitebirch Plannings combination of power, flexibility, and SaaS delivery made a compelling argument for us as we evaluated alternative solutions.

Whitebirch's robust modeling platform enables efficient creation and comparison of unlimited alternative scenarios within the same model. It also allows consolidation of models, a requirement for Moss Adams' multi-entity clients and those evaluating merger and acquisition prospects.

Our clients are increasingly aware of the need to plan effectively, particularly in light of recent changes in the economy. We are pleased to be ready to meet the challenge, Stevenson said.

About Moss Adams LLP

Moss Adams LLP is the 11th largest accounting and consulting firm in the United States and the largest firm headquartered in the West. Moss Adams LLP has over 250 partners and 1600 employees, and is focused on providing client service to public, private, and not-for-profit enterprises through specialized industry and service practice teams.
